Epsilon has announced its new Precision Powerclass subwoofers. The subs have a wild-looking dustcap that acts as a heatsink to extract heat from the coil gap. It is also embedded into recesses in the cone and stiffens the cone for durability and to eliminate cone flex which cases radiated noise.

The Precision Power Powerclass Subwoofers contains the following features:
- Composite Blend Fiber/pulp cone, rigid for extreme conditions
- Aluminum heatsink center cap removes harmful heat build-up
- Inverted rubber surround with harsh chemical protection
- PVC rubber trim ring and gasket seals potential air leaks
- 5” 4-layer Dual Voice Coil Configuration for Any Application
- 8ga compressed terminals secure wire connections
- Dual poly-cotton suspension maintains velocity control
- Diecast aluminum frame w/powder coat finish
- 170 oz. magnet increases dynamic performance
- Vented T-Yoke backplate improves thermal venting
- Complete recone kits available
